Bruno Mars and Anderson .Paak cheekily advertised the 2021 Grammys on social media last week and now they seem to be getting their wish. Bruno Mars has confirmed in a Twitter post that the duo will perform on this year’s show, which is said to include appearances by Cardi B, Taylor Swift, Billie Eilish, Megan Thee Stallion and others.
The tweet from Mars, which can be found below, includes a Recording Academy announcement graphic that reads, “Silk Sonic is only meeting live for one night at the Grammys” (the Recording Academy subsequently confirmed the news with its own tweet).
Mars and .Paak presented their duo project Silk Sonic with the single “Leave the Door Open” earlier this month. The 2021 Grammy Awards will take place on Sunday, March 14th and will air on CBS at 8 p.m. Eastern (5 p.m. Pacific).
